Summary
Overview
Work History
Education
Skills
Certification
Languages
Timeline
Generic

Serdar Ali Tarakci

Full Stack Developer
Antalya

Summary

An accomplished Senior Full Stack Software Developer and Systems Administrator with over 15 years of experience in designing, developing, and maintaining complex software systems, as well as managing server infrastructures and data center operations across diverse platforms. Serdar is highly skilled in both frontend and backend development, with hands-on experience in frameworks and languages such as React, Angular, Java, JavaScript, TypeScript, Rust, Dart, and C++. Adept at implementing scalable, secure, and high-performance enterprise solutions for web-delivered business applications, he is determined to deliver optimal technical solutions to meet both functional and business requirements. A diligent troubleshooter with strong communication skills, Serdar effectively collaborates across IT environments while maintaining a flexible and positive work attitude focused on achieving results under tight deadlines. His comprehensive understanding of the Software Development Life Cycle, coupled with his expertise in project leadership, DevOps, and cloud infrastructure management (AWS, Docker, Kubernetes), makes him a valuable contributor to digital transformation initiatives.

Overview

17
17
years of professional experience
10
10
years of post-secondary education
6
6
Certifications

Work History

Senior Software Developer – Managing Partner

PureTechs IT Solutions
Amsterdam, North Holland
10.2022 - Current
  • Technical Architecture Design: Defined and implemented software architecture, selecting suitable technologies and frameworks for scalability, security, and performance.
  • Full Stack Development Oversight: Led end-to-end development using Java/Spring for back-end systems and React, Angular, Flutter for front-end, ensuring seamless integration across the stack.
  • Code Review & Quality Assurance: Established coding standards and conducted code reviews, following TDD (Test-Driven Development), continuous integration, and automated testing.
  • DevOps & Infrastructure Management: Designed and implemented cloud-based infrastructure with AWS, Docker, and Kubernetes, optimizing CI/CD pipelines.
  • Technical Team Leadership: Guided the development team through complex coding challenges, fostering innovation and best practices.

Full Stack Developer

Bilet Garaji App
07.2022 - Current
  • Developed functional databases, applications, and servers to support a mobile app on the back-end.
  • Code Review & Debugging: Identified issues and improved existing software by debugging and troubleshooting.
  • Participated in requirements gathering and designed APIs with back-end developers.
  • Coordinated Software Deployments: Managed large-scale software deployments efficiently, meeting development milestones from inception to final delivery.
  • Analyzed existing software implementations to identify areas for improvement, optimizing app functionality and performance.
  • Software Optimization: Analyzed and upgraded software performance, ensuring a smooth user experience.
  • Performance optimization: Ensured that app functionality was efficient and responsive, reducing load times and enhancing payment processing speed.

Full Stack Developer (Founder)

Sahte Avcısı App
02.2021 - Current
  • Designed and developed Sahte Avcısı, enabling rapid and precise detection of counterfeit banknotes across multiple currencies.
  • Utilized AI algorithms to analyze and validate unique currency features, enhancing security and accuracy in counterfeit detection.
  • Created a tool that significantly benefits banking and retail sectors, expediting transactions and reducing financial losses from counterfeit money.
  • Engineered the app for adaptability to various currencies and ensured high-performance verification, even in markets with heavy counterfeit circulation.
  • Developed a user-friendly interface that offers ease of use while maintaining a powerful backend for real-time detection and verification.

Software Developer

EgeTelekom
07.2014 - 01.2022
  • Backend Development: Designed and developed RESTful APIs and microservice-based back-end systems using Spring Boot, leveraging Hibernate and JPA for efficient database access.
  • Frontend Development: Built responsive, user-friendly interfaces with Angular, React, and Vue.js, focusing on an enhanced user experience.
  • Database Management: Managed data models across relational databases like MySQL and PostgreSQL, as well as NoSQL databases such as MongoDB for performance optimization.
  • DevOps and CI/CD: Established continuous integration and delivery pipelines using Jenkins, Docker, and Kubernetes, streamlining deployment to cloud environments.
  • Code Quality & Testing: Ensured maintainable code with unit tests (JUnit), integration tests, and adhered to Test-Driven Development (TDD) practices, conducting performance testing as required.

IT Specialist

Netaş Telekom A.Ş
08.2016 - 11.2016
  • Contributed to the development, administration, and testing of disaster recovery plans to ensure business continuity.
  • Installed critical security patches and updates to maintain system protection against vulnerabilities and enhance functionality.
  • Established network specifications and analyzed workflow, access, and security requirements to improve network efficiency.
  • Provided training and support for internal and off-site users, resolving recurring technical issues and optimizing system use.
  • Implemented corrective action plans to enhance network availability and reduce latency issues.
  • Oversaw file system and storage upgrades, ensuring data integrity, redundancy, and optimal storage management.
  • Evaluated and integrated cost-effective solutions to enhance system performance and efficiency.

IT Specialist

Karttek Kart Ve Bilişim Teknoloji
7 2015 - 10.2015
  • Server Backups: Performed daily backups and managed backup tapes.
  • System Optimization: Suggested software and hardware modifications for improved speed.
  • Troubleshooting Support: Guided users through resolving technical issues.
  • Software Updates & Patching: Deployed updates and applied patches to enhance security.

IT Support Specialist

Asist Bilişim
06.2015 - 07.2015
  • Customer Assistance: Identified issues and provided solutions to restore services.
  • Tier 1 Support: Offered IT support to non-technical internal users.
  • Issue Resolution: Served as an expert on escalated technical issues.
  • Help Desk Management: Created tickets, troubleshot, and resolved desktop problems.
  • Product Development: Tested new product offerings to support bug identification before release.

IT Specialist

E-Çözüm Bilişim
12.2014 - 03.2015
  • Server & Network Maintenance: Ensured full operational functionality during peak periods.
  • Security & Updates: Patched software and installed new versions to address vulnerabilities.
  • Workstation Setup: Configured hardware, devices, and software for employee workstations.
  • Backup Management: Performed daily server backups and managed backup tapes.
  • System Monitoring & Troubleshooting: Monitored system operations and quickly resolved errors.

IT System Administrator

Kentkart Elektronik
02.2008 - 06.2014
  • Preventive Maintenance: Designed schedules to reduce downtime and hardware faults.
  • Network Optimization: Established specifications for efficient workflow, access, and security.
  • Expert Consultation: Provided insights on technology purchases and system improvements.
  • Cost-Effective Solutions: Integrated affordable and effective system enhancements.
  • System Monitoring: Monitored environmental factors like temperature and power to detect failures.
  • Virtualization: Introduced tools for virtual server management.
  • Corrective Action: Implemented strategies to improve network availability and reduce latency.

Education

Master’s Degree - Computer Forensics

Gazi University
Ankara
01.2021 - 12.2022

Bachelor’s Degree - Management Information Systems

Anadolu University
Eskişehir
01.2019 - 12.2021

Computer Hardware Diploma - undefined

Buca Vocational High School
01.1996 - 12.2000

Skills

MySQL

PostgreSQL

MongoDB (NoSQL)

Blockchain development

AI

Mobile & Web 30 App Development

IT troubleshooting

Ion

JavaScript frameworks (React, Angular)

HTML/CSS

Flutter for mobile applications

Dart

Java (Spring Boot)

RESTful APIs

Nodejs

Python

C

Go

R

C#

Web 30 app and Flutter

Certification

Microsoft MCSA, 2008

Languages

Turkish
Native language
Turkish
Proficient
C2
English
Upper intermediate
B2

Timeline

Senior Software Developer – Managing Partner

PureTechs IT Solutions
10.2022 - Current

Full Stack Developer

Bilet Garaji App
07.2022 - Current

Full Stack Developer (Founder)

Sahte Avcısı App
02.2021 - Current

Master’s Degree - Computer Forensics

Gazi University
01.2021 - 12.2022

Bachelor’s Degree - Management Information Systems

Anadolu University
01.2019 - 12.2021

IT Specialist

Netaş Telekom A.Ş
08.2016 - 11.2016

IT Support Specialist

Asist Bilişim
06.2015 - 07.2015

IT Specialist

E-Çözüm Bilişim
12.2014 - 03.2015

Software Developer

EgeTelekom
07.2014 - 01.2022

IT System Administrator

Kentkart Elektronik
02.2008 - 06.2014

Computer Hardware Diploma - undefined

Buca Vocational High School
01.1996 - 12.2000

IT Specialist

Karttek Kart Ve Bilişim Teknoloji
7 2015 - 10.2015
Serdar Ali TarakciFull Stack Developer